General Pringleite Information

Help on Chemical  Formula: Chemical Formula: Ca9B26O34(OH)24Cl4·13(H2O)
Help on Composition: Composition: Molecular Weight = 1,969.93 gm
   Calcium   18.31 %  Ca   25.62 % CaO
   Boron     14.27 %  B    45.94 % B2O3
   Hydrogen   2.56 %  H    22.86 % H2O
   Chlorine   7.20 %  Cl    7.20 % Cl
               -   %  Cl   -1.62 % -O=Cl2
   Oxygen    57.66 %  O
            ______        ______ 
            100.00 %      100.00 % = TOTAL OXIDE
Help on Empirical Formula: Empirical Formula: Ca9B26O34(OH)24Cl4·13(H2O)
Help on IMA Status: IMA Status: Approved IMA 1993

Pringleite Crystallography

Help on Axial Ratios: Axial Ratios: a:b:c =0.9769:1:0.7452
Help on Cell Dimensions: Cell Dimensions: a = 12.759, b = 13.06, c = 9.733, Z = 1; alpha = 102.14°, beta = 102.03°, gamma = 85.68° V = 1,546.34 Den(Calc)= 2.12
Help on Crystal System: Crystal System: Triclinic - PedialH-M Symbol (1) Space Group: P1
Help on X Ray Diffraction: X Ray Diffraction: By Intensity(I/Io): 7.69(1), 9.21(0.7), 5.74(0.6),

Grice J D , Burns P C , Hawthorne F C , The Canadian Mineralogist , 32 (1994) p.1-14, Determination of the megastructures of the borate polymorphs pringleite and, ruitenbergite, Note: Cell angles modified by Grice, June 2002

 

Physical Properties of Pringleite

Help on Cleavage: Cleavage: [???] Good
Help on Color: Color: Colorless, Light yellow, Orange.
Help on Density: Density: 2.21
Help on Diaphaniety: Diaphaniety: Transparent
Help on Hardness: Hardness: 3-4 - Calcite-Fluorite
Help on Luster: Luster: Vitreous (Glassy)
Help on Streak: Streak: white
 

Optical Properties of Pringleite

Help on Gladstone-Dale: Gladstone-Dale: CI meas= 0.014 (Superior) - where the CI = (1-KPDmeas/KC)
CI calc= -0.028 (Excellent) - where the CI = (1-KPDcalc/KC)
KPDcalc= 0.2602,KPDmeas= 0.2496,KC= 0.2531
Help on Optical Data: Optical Data: Biaxial (+), a=1.537, b=1.548, g=1.57, bire=0.0330, 2V(Calc)=72, 2V(Meas)=71.4-77.

Pringleite Classification

Help on  Dana Class: Dana Class: 26.5.17.1 (26)Hydrated Borates Containing Hydroxyl or Halogen
  (26.5)Dana Type
  (26.5.17)Dana Group
 
26.5.17.1 Pringleite Ca9B26O34(OH)24Cl4·13(H2O) P1 1
 
26.5.17.2 Ruitenbergite Ca9B26O34(OH)24Cl4·13(H2O) P 21 2
 
26.5.17.3 Brianroulstonite! Ca3[B5O6(OH)6](OH)Cl2·8(H2O) Pa m
 
26.5.17.4 Penobsquisite! Ca2Fe[B9O13(OH)6]Cl·4(H2O) P 21 2
 
26.5.17.5 Walkerite! Ca16(Mg,Li,[])2[B13O17(OH)12]4Cl6·28(H2O) Pba2 mm2
Help on  Strunz Class: Strunz Class: V/K.09-10 V - Nitrates, Carbonates and Borates
  V/K - Layered borates with complex groups [Bx(O,OH)y]
  V/K.09 - Pringleite - Ruitenbergite series
 
V/K.09-05 Brianroulstonite! Ca3[B5O6(OH)6](OH)Cl2·8(H2O) Pa m
 
V/K.09-10 Pringleite Ca9B26O34(OH)24Cl4·13(H2O) P1 1
 
V/K.09-20 Ruitenbergite Ca9B26O34(OH)24Cl4·13(H2O) P 21 2
 
V/K.09-25 Walkerite! Ca16(Mg,Li,[])2[B13O17(OH)12]4Cl6·28(H2O) Pba2 mm2
 
V/K.09-30 Penobsquisite! Ca2Fe[B9O13(OH)6]Cl·4(H2O) P 21 2
